So today is the first day of Recovery Movement Control Order (RMCO)... 10th June 2020 to 31st August 2020. Came to think of it, almost 80% of the year 2020 we #stayathome #staysafe #kitamestimenang . It's actually DAY 83 today. We started with MCO, CMCO, and now RMCO... It has been a long journey, yes. Some changes in this phase are we are allowed to travel to other states (in Malaysia only), hotels will be opened, some sports are allowed, you can go cut your hair at a salon... A very simple recipe. Kalau tak simple, tak buat ahahah. Okay, straight to the recipe!   Nugget nasi Nugget nasi yang dah dikukus dan digoreng. This is the first time I made it. A bit unsatisfied because can still see the rice texture... Felt a bit disturbed hahaha. Bahan-bahan utama Nasi 3 senduk Dada ayam 1 Telur 1 biji Bahan-bahan tambahan yang perlu tapi boleh tambah/ kurang ikut kesesuaian Air masak separuh cawan (untuk mudahkan proses kisaran) Bawang merah Bawang putih Lada hitam Lada putih Kiub pati ayam/ ikan bilis Sayur Cara buat 1. Kisar semua bahan menggunakan pengisar atau food processor. 2. Tuang ke dalam acuan untuk dikukus. 3. Nak pastikan dah masak, cucuk dengan garfu atau lidi. Kalau tak melekat, maknanya dah masak. 4. Keluarkan dari periuk kukus. 5. Tunggu sejuk baru potong. 6. Celup telur dan goreng. Extra: Boleh celup telur dan salut dengan serbuk roti, baru goreng. Gunakan cawan plastik buat apam. ...
